1️⃣ What RTP Actually Means
RTP stands for Return to Player. It represents the percentage of total wagered money a slot is designed to return over time.
For example:
-
96% RTP means the slot returns $96 for every $100 wagered — over millions of spins.
-
The remaining 4% is the house edge.
However, RTP does not guarantee short-term results. It is calculated over massive sample sizes, not individual sessions.
In the High RTP vs high volatility debate, RTP reflects long-term theoretical return, not payout frequency.
2️⃣ What Volatility Actually Means
Volatility measures risk level and payout structure.
-
Low volatility → Frequent small wins
-
Medium volatility → Balanced payouts
-
High volatility → Rare but large payouts
Volatility determines how a slot behaves during your session.
In the High RTP vs high volatility comparison, volatility affects short-term experience far more than RTP does.
3️⃣ Why High RTP Does Not Always Feel Better
Many players choose high RTP slots expecting smoother gameplay. However, a 97% RTP slot with high volatility can still produce long losing streaks.
RTP does not control:
-
Frequency of wins
-
Size of wins
-
Session variance
It only controls long-term expected return.
That is why High RTP vs high volatility must be understood together, not separately.

How RTP and Volatility Work Together
The smartest players analyze both metrics before selecting a game.
Example:
-
Slot A: 96.5% RTP, High Volatility
-
Slot B: 95.8% RTP, Low Volatility
Slot A offers slightly better theoretical return but higher risk. Slot B offers lower theoretical return but more stable sessions.
Understanding High RTP vs high volatility helps players align expectations with strategy.
